Population Of Illinois

Population Of Illinois

Illinois is considered to be the fifth highest populated state in the US. As far as the Midwest region is concerned, it is the highest populated state however 65 percent of its residents are concentrated at Chicago, while other areas of the state is either rural or has an ambiance of a small town. With the increase in the availability of natural resources along with the improved agricultural as well as industrial practices, the population seems to balance its requirements.More...

 

Who Is The Governor Of Illinois ?

Who Is The Governor Of Illinois

Twent-ninth January 2009 is remembered as a remarkable day in history of Illinois when Pat Quinn got appointed as 41st Governor. Before becoming the Governor Pat served the masses of Illinois as a civilian and bureaucrat for a long time. Pat initiated an appeal with 4 Million people to provide healthcare support for all, augmented end user protections and restructured Tax payments for the people of Illinois.More...

 

Famous People From Illinois

Famous People From Illinois

Though there are several famous people from Illinois and it is quite difficult to discuss them all but there are certain very important personalities that are worth mentioning here. Abraham Lincoln is one such great personality and a political leader. He being one of the highly popular Americans and the 16th US president is very important for Illinois as well. He settled in Illinois in the year 1830. His birth took place in Kentucky on 12th February 1809 and his life came to an end on 15th April 1865 in Washington.More...
